Output dfdf59586840ab9a029bca935d94c52c535efcfa71663abb2e5049b5c9407f90:28

value
122592
script pubkey
OP_0 OP_PUSHBYTES_20 3b0cf412de663a1738dac10a6026a8642e658f4b
address
bc1q8vx0gyk7vcapwwx6cy9xqf4gvshxtr6tlnfxfj
transaction
dfdf59586840ab9a029bca935d94c52c535efcfa71663abb2e5049b5c9407f90
confirmations
59681
spent
true